Located on Colorado’s eastern plains in Stratton, the Claremont Inn & Winery is a luxurious surprise right in the middle of farm country. Expect to see rolling acres of corn, wheat, soybeans and even sunflowers as you explore the agriculture-rich region.

With its intoxicating combination of chef-cooked food, vino and a relaxing ambiance, entering the grounds of this elegant Colorado country inn is like stepping into a dream. Stroll the gardens, sip house-made wines and savor a locally sourced meal, then whisk away to an opulent guest room for the night. You’ll find yourself charmed and pampered.

Quirkiest thing to expect

Not only do you get to sample the small-batch wines here, but you can also make your own. The winery’s knowledgeable staff will guide you through the process of selecting a vintage and bottle, then you can design a custom label for it.

Best room to book

With every room featuring its own unique character, it’s hard to pick just one as “the best.” There’s the Sunset Room’s sweeping views of the Colorado plains, plus the cheery Secret Garden Room and intimate Red Room that are both popular for honeymoons. But we’re booking the garden-terrace Roman Spa Room to indulge in the whirlpool tub, fluffy robes, fully stocked fridge, big-screen TV and private massage table.

Things to see and do nearby

In addition to the pampering you came for, the inn also offers periodic cooking classes, supper clubs, murder mystery dinners and sip-and-paint events to ramp up the fun. Drive into the prairie town of Stratton for ice cream at Handi’s, a game at the nine-hole Stratton Golf Course and for nearby parks and recreation areas. You’ll also find Old Town Museum and the historic Kit Carson County Carousel just a 20-minute drive away in Burlington.
